Find the synonym of the underlined word.
The congestion on the streets when everybody heads home from work at quitting time make mass transport very desirable in big cities.
a) Crucial
b) Faux pas
c) Crowding
d) Recreation
e) Contamination

Hint: Synonyms are words or phrases that mean exactly or nearly the same as another word or phrase.
Complete answer:
In the given question, the word ‘congestion’ refers to excessive crowding.
Let us analyze the options given to us in this question:
Option (a.), 'crucial', refers to something of extreme importance; vital to the resolution of a crisis.
Therefore, option (a.) is incorrect as its meaning is not synonymous to that of the given word ‘congestion’.
Option (b.), ‘faux pas', refers to a socially awkward or tactless act.
Therefore, option (b.) is incorrect as its meaning is not synonymous to that of the given word ‘congestion’.
Option (c.), ‘crowding', refers to ‘overfilled or compacted or concentrated’; a situation in which people or things are crowded together.
Therefore, option (c.) is correct as its meaning is synonymous to that of the given word ‘congestion’.
Option (d.), ‘recreation', refers to an activity that diverts or amuses or stimulates.
Therefore, option (d.) is incorrect as its meaning is not synonymous to that of the given word ‘congestion’.
Option (e.), ‘contamination', refers to the act of contaminating or polluting; including (either intentionally or accidentally) unwanted substances or factors.
Therefore, option (e.) incorrect as its meaning is not synonymous to that of the given word ‘congestion’.
Note: You should remember that sometimes the correct option is the exact meaning of the given word, like in this case. So, do not think that the word meaning of the word given in the question is not the right option. It is also a synonym.
